Number 402 - 8th March 2008
Southern
England Magic Convention announced for 2009. An all-new magic
convention will be held at
Lakeside Leisure
Complex (which can cater for up to 1,000), in Surrey, on January 31st
2009. The event is being promoted by GCR promotions, in cooperation with
the Surrey Society of Magicians. Acts already booked include Mel Mellers,
James More (YouTube)
and from Singapore, Ning (Ning is interviewed in the current edition of
Magicseen).
Tickets will be priced at £28.00 for the day, and will include free
parking and an after gala party. The showroom offers tabled seating for
all. JC Sum of Singapore will also perform and lecture, and Mike Danata
will also be appearing on the gala. There will be room for 30 - 40 magic
dealers. Special rates have been offered at the Complex for registrants
wishing to stay the night at £55.00 per single room and £77.00 per double.

Escapologist
Daniel Hunt, one half of Amethyst with partner Annette Claire, is to
break out of the Condemned Cell at the Castle Keep, Newcastle-upon-Tyne on
Tuesday 11th March 2008 at 11am. Daniel will be searched by a doctor and
the police, before being handcuffed, padlocked and then restrained, with
100ft of steel chain (all of which will be supplied by the Castle). The
prison door will then be securely locked behind him and he'll have 30
minutes to escape, before his time is up. If he's not out, he will have to
spend the next 24 hours in the cell - alone! Visitors and press will be
able to watch Daniel's escape as it happens on a large screen. Daniel is
performing this amazing feat in the lead up to the South Tyneside Magic
Festival which runs from 10th - 16th March,

Southend
Sorcerers Society held their annual stage competition last Sunday -
and Richard Graham maintained his run by winning the competition for an
unprecedented 5th time in a row. Although this was one of the lowest
turnouts for some years with just 3 competitors, it was also one of the
closest yet, with just 5 marks (out of 150) separating all three
competitors. Richard, second from left, said, "It gets harder each year -
each of the acts tonight deserved to win."
